Two Vinyl 12" Singles published anonymously, under the title - Parot Kdoshot, Musical Terror Organization - in 1989. At first the members of the project tried to conceal their identities - granting interviews wearing masks. Still the secret leaked out soon enough: the project was headed by Jazz Sax player Gilad Atzmon, who played at the time with Si Heiman and was later to cooperate with Paul McCartney and Robert Wyatt (recording two albums with the latter), as well as achieving international acclaim as a solo artist.
Atzmon later left Israel and became a vehement anti-Zionist activist, who boldly attacks Israel, the Zionist movement and the Jewish people.
Other members of the project were sound engineer Gil Toren, Atmon's wife Tali Kaspitzki and Amit Ronel. The singers included Tislam lead vocalist Danny Bassan, Si Heiman, Dori Ben-Ze'ev and Eli Gorenstein.
The project produced three vinyl 12" singles, two of which are presented: Shuvi LaPardes and Be'Mdinat HaGamadim, both protest songs. No record label or catalogue number.
